What are developmental neuromuscular signs in toddlers.18 month has met all milestones on time but walking.walks using furniture,between two people,stand on her own,climb etc.uses knees. ref by ped dr to neuro physio and they don't see a reason why?

50% of babies start walking by 12 months. 94% are walking by 18 months. But there are still about 6% of babies that take longer to walk, Sometimes up to 21 months. If the Pediatric Neurologist does not see any problems, just be patient. Your baby will walk eventually.
